About the role

As an Arnold Clark Driver/Valeter, you'll be responsible for ensuring all our vehicles are presented in the best possible condition. This position will be a perfect fit for someone who enjoys working in an active, physical role, has excellent attention to detail and is a fantastic team player.

Day-to-day duties:

  • Cleaning rental vehicles to a high standard
  • Cleaning vehicles externally with a high-powered pressure washer
  • Using a high-powered vacuum to clean and shampoo vehicle interiors
  • Complying with health and safety procedures while working with chemicals
  • Making sure that all equipment and machinery is properly maintained and secure, reporting any defects and complying with manufacturers' instructions and PPE recommendations
  • Working to set timeframes and targets
  • Completing a daily record of work
  • Other duties to support the branch as required

Essential requirements:

  • Full UK driving licence
  • High level of attention to detail
  • Self-motivation with the ability to work as part of a team
  • The ability to multi-task
  • Willingness to participate in training programmes
  • Valet experience is preferred, but training can be provided for a candidate who demonstrates a high level of enthusiasm and the other required criteria.
